- The distance between Córdoba, Argentina and Columbus, In, Usa is approximately 8,137 km or 5,056 mi.
- To reach Córdoba in this distance one would set out from Columbus, In bearing 160.7° or SSE and follow the great circles arc to approach Córdoba bearing 162.5° or SSE .
- Córdoba has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a) whereas Columbus, In has a humid subtropical climate (Cfa).
- Córdoba is in or near the warm temperate dry forest biome whereas Columbus, In is in or near the warm temperate moist forest biome.
- The average temperature is 6.5 °C (11.7°F) warmer.
- Average monthly temperatures vary by 13.6 °C (24.5°F) less in Córdoba. The continentality subtype is truly oceanic as opposed to subcontinental.
- Total annual precipitation averages 204.8 mm (8.1 in) less which is equivalent to 204.8 l/m² (5.03 US gal/ft²) or 2,048,000 l/ha (218,945 US gal/ac) less. About 4/5 as much.
- The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 6.9° higher in Córdoba than in Columbus, In.
